Second suspect arrested in connection with east Las Vegas homicide

A second suspect has been arrested in connection with a homicide in the east valley last Friday, the Metropolitan Police Department said.

Cortrayer Zone, 38, was arrested and booked into the Clark County Detention Center, where he faces charges of first-degree murder, conspiracy to commit murder and two counts of owning/possessing a gun by a prohibited person, police said.

Just after 2 p.m. June 10, Metro patrol officers responded to an apartment complex at 451 N. Nellis Blvd. Clarence McQuarters, 34, pulled into the complex’s parking lot, where three men in a white Kia sedan were waiting for him, police said.

As McQuarters got out of his car, two men stepped out of the Kia and fired numerous rounds at him, police said. McQuarters was taken to University Medical Center, where he later died.

Metro Lt. Dan McGrath said a patrol officer responding to the shooting saw the Kia leave the complex and drove after it.

The Kia sustained a flat tire during the chase, and all three occupants fled, police said. The two passengers ran off, police said, but the driver, Michael Rusk, 28, ran toward a woman and robbed her, taking her cellphone and running into the Cedar Village Apartments, 2850 E. Cedar Ave.

Police said Rusk kicked in second-floor apartment door and hid. When officers surrounded the complex, he jumped from the balcony and was taken into custody. He faces charges of murder, conspiracy to commit murder and robbery. He was taken to UMC to be treated for injuries he sustained from the second-story fall.

Police believe at least one additional suspect, described as a black man wearing dark clothing, is outstanding, police said.
